On average across the year,
yes, Guatemala is hotter than
El Paso, Texas
.
Guatemala has an average temperature of 29°C/84°F and El Paso, Texas has an average temperature of 20°C/68°F.
Guatemala's hottest month is April, with an average maximum temperature of 37°C/99°F, which is approximately the same temperature as El Paso, Texas's hottest month (June, with an average maximum temperature of 37°C/99°F).
On average across the year, no, Guatemala is not colder than El Paso, Texas . Guatemala has an average minimum temperature of 23°C/73°F and El Paso, Texas has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Guatemala has more rain than
El Paso, Texas. Guatemala has an average annual rainfall of 1231mm and El Paso, Texas has an average annual rainfall of 243mm.
Guatemala's wettest month is October, with an average monthly rainfall of 241mm, which is wetter than El Paso, Texas's wettest month (July, with an average monthly rainfall of 59mm).
